74
51. Компенсация положения заготовки, - G138, G139. Инструкция G138 включения
компенсации положения заготовки рассоединяет координатную систему P
управляющей программы и координатную систему станка M. Это позволяет
адаптировать координатную систему управляющей программы к любому положению
заготовки. В процессе выполнения управляющей программы все запрограммированные
перемещения будут соотнесены с новой смещенной и повернутой координатной
системой заготовки (см. рис.65).
Y
M
X
X’
Y’
W
DX
DY
R
Смещение нуля с
поворотом координат
+R : положительный поворот
- R : отрицательный поворот
Рис.65.
В начале управляющей программы, в том же кадре, в каком приведена инструкция
G138, программируют смещение нулевой точки W заготовки в направлениях X, Y и Z; а
также и поворот осей с адресом R (угол поворота должен быть меньше 360 градусов).
Все запрограммированные значения должны быть абсолютными величинами в
машинной системе координат. Инструкция G139 выключает компенсацию положения
заготовки.
Инструкции
G138 и G139 являются модальными и взаимно уничтожают одна другую.
При активной компенсации положения заготовки остаются в силе инструкции G37, G38,
G54 - G59, G154-G159, G254-G259, G60, G160-G360, G168, G268, G145-G845, G147 -
G847. Точно также, компенсация длины инструмента H будет принята во внимание.
Пример:
N…G90 G17 F1000 S250
N…G138 X50 Y300 Z10 R1.23 /Определение абсолютных координат
/нулевой точки заготовки в машинной системе
/координат: X50 Y300 Z10. Поворот
/плоскости X/Y против часовой стрелки на
/1.23 градуса.